WebOct 2, 2024 · Predictive analytics in recruitment is the use and analysis of historical data to make future predictions, intended to inform future recruiting strategies, hiring decisions, and workforce planning. By identifying historical patterns in data, predictive analytics can provide recruiting and HR managers with insights on likely future occurrences. WebMay 4, 2024 · Basically, the predictive power score is a normalized metric (values range from 0 to 1) that shows you to what extent you can use a variable X (say age) to predict a variable Y (say weight in kgs ). A PPS high score of, for instance, 0.85, would show that weight can be predicted pretty good using age.

WebNov 16, 2024 · There are lots of lasso commands. Here are the most important ones for prediction. You have an outcome y and variables x1 - x1000. Among them might be a subset good for predicting y. Lasso attempts to find them. Type. . lasso linear y x1-x1000. To see the variables selected, type. . lassocoef.
